Frequencies
Here is a closer look at FCC ID: RNW-SDMAN's supported operating frequencies and their approved power levels:
Frequency Range | Equipment Class | Power Level |
---|---|---|
2402 - 2480 MHz | DTS - Digital Transmission System | 0.0086 W |
2402 - 2480 MHz | DSS - Part 15 Spread Spectrum Transmitter | 0.0139 W |
2412 - 2462 MHz | DTS - Digital Transmission System | 0.1723 W |
5180 - 5240 MHz | NII - Unlicensed National Information Infrastructure TX | 0.0247 W |
5500 - 5580 MHz | NII - Unlicensed National Information Infrastructure TX | 0.018 W |
5660 - 5700 MHz | NII - Unlicensed National Information Infrastructure TX | 0.02 W |
5745 - 5825 MHz | DTS - Digital Transmission System | 0.198 W |
